A kind of auto parts stamping die
Technical field
The utility model relates to field of automobile, more specifically, more particularly to a kind of auto parts processing use Pressing and bending mold.
Background technique
Auto parts are varied, are broadly divided into metal parts and plastic part two major classes, many metal parts Bending plasticity need to be carried out by processing technology in processing, it is therefore desirable to cooperate stamping equipment to complete by pressing and bending mold.
But existing stamping die also shows slightly insufficient in pressing and bending structure, if location structure is unreasonable, leads to bending Position is inconsistent, influences processing quality, and lacks metal works itself rebound factor, cause after bending angular accuracy compared with Difference and overall structure are excessively complicated, cause materials more, and processing is cumbersome, cause expensive etc..
In view of this, being studied improvement for existing problem, providing one kind has accurate positioning, and bending precision is high, And the pressing and bending mold of the simple auto parts processing of structure, it is intended to by the technology, reach and solve the problems, such as and improve in fact With the purpose of value.

Due to the application of the above technical scheme, the utility model has the advantage that compared with prior art
A kind of auto parts stamping die of the utility model, for rolling over 90 degree of right angles, by by the folding of punch-pin and cavity plate Angle coupling angle is designed as 87 degree, so that the device be made to recoil to 90 by itself bounce after to metal automobile accessory bending Degree, to guarantee the bending accuracy to automobile parts.
A kind of auto parts stamping die of the utility model, passes through determining in the cavity plate upper surface increased right angle L shape in two sides Position block, can will engage with the right angle of locating piece to the both ends of bending workpieces, play the role of positioning, avoid the occurrence of bending position Set inconsistent problem.
A kind of auto parts stamping die of the utility model, by punch-pin being mounted on cope plate and cavity plate is mounted on lower die Plate, and the design method for cooperating guide post guide sleeve to be slidably connected, keep the overall structure of the device relatively simple, materials it is less and It is easy to process, sufficiently save processing cost.

Specific implementation step:
The die shank that die shank 2 is mounted on press machine is clamped in hole first, and confirms that lower template 7 and cope plate 1 are in and hangs down Then lower template 7 is secured firmly on the workbench of press machine by straight state using pressing plate, and debug between suitable processing Installation can be completed in gap height, then accessory to be processed is placed to the upper surface of cavity plate 5, and confirmation and the right angle of locating piece are No engaging is consistent, then starts press machine and punch-pin 4 is driven to fall, complete bending plasticity, and workpiece is taken out.
In summary: a kind of auto parts stamping die, by for rolling over 90 degree of right angles, by by punch-pin and cavity plate Bending angle be designed as 87 degree, thus make the device after to metal automobile accessory bending by itself bounce spring back To 90 degree, so that solving existing apparatus lacks metal works rebound factor, the problem for causing bending accuracy poor;By recessed The locating piece of the increased right angle L shape in mould upper surface two sides can will engage to the both ends of bending workpieces with the right angle of locating piece, Play the role of positioning, so that solving existing apparatus lacks positioning function, leads to the problem that bending position is inconsistent;By will be convex The design method that mould is mounted on cope plate and cavity plate is mounted on lower template, and guide post guide sleeve is cooperated to be slidably connected, to solve Certainly that there are design structures is excessively complicated for existing apparatus, causes materials more and processes cumbersome, causes expensive problem.
